We’re the UK's largest ports operator with a network of 21 ports around Britain. We handle around one quarter of the UK's seaborne trade and contribute £7.5 billion to our economy every year.

The Role:  IT Project Manager (initially 6 month FTC)

 

To drive forward the delivery of projects to achieve an effective business outcome. Ensuring successful delivery within the agreed time, cost and quality constraints..

 

 

Accountabilities:

 

  • Defines plans for large projects, communicating complex schedules clearly & concisely to project team & stakeholders.
  • Defines financial schedules for large projects, identifying & mitigating potential risks & issues regarding the business case with support from peers.
  • Communicates project cost-benefit analyses to senior client stakeholders in an engaging format to achieve their buy-in
  • Builds business cases for significant expenditures or headcount requisitions.
  • Builds quality assurance plans for complex projects to ensure consistent quality of deliverables throughout a project
  • Adheres to organisational operating framework processes and practices.
  • Identifies potential project risks before they arise throughout large projects and updates project issue log & risk register, identifying feasible mitigation suggestions for each risk.
  • Confidently addresses large audiences, relaying information clearly and leaving a sense of excitement and anticipation around the project.
  • Actively manages resourcing issues, developing, and implementing appropriate mitigating measures to maintain resource use alignment to forecasts.
  • Leads communication with suppliers, competently managing multiple vendors at each stage of the project lifecycle and assertively manages supplier performance, defining KPIs and measuring success against them.
